Understanding AVIF: The Future of Image Compression
AVIF to JPEG conversion represents the bridge between cutting-edge image technology and practical compatibility. AVIF (AV1 Image File Format) is the newest player in the image format arena, offering unprecedented compression efficiency while maintaining exceptional quality.
🔬 What Makes AVIF Revolutionary?
AVIF is based on the AV1 video codec, developed by the Alliance for Open Media (including Google, Netflix, Amazon, and Apple). It represents the most advanced image compression technology available today.
Amazing Fact: AVIF can achieve up to 90% smaller file sizes than JPEG while maintaining superior visual quality!
🚀 AVIF Advantages
- • Up to 90% smaller files than JPEG
- • Superior compression efficiency
- • Support for 10-bit and 12-bit color depth
- • Wide color gamut support (HDR)
- • Alpha transparency support
- • Animation capabilities
- • Progressive loading
- • Royalty-free open standard

Handling Advanced AVIF Features
AVIF's advanced capabilities require special consideration during AVIF to JPEG conversion:
🎨 High Dynamic Range (HDR) Content
AVIF's 10-bit and 12-bit support enables true HDR imagery:
HDR Challenges:
- • JPEG limited to 8-bit color depth
- • Highlight clipping in bright areas
- • Loss of shadow detail in dark areas
- • Color gamut reduction necessary
Conversion Solutions:
- • Advanced tone mapping algorithms
- • Selective exposure adjustment
- • Perceptual color space conversion
- • Local adaptation techniques
🔍 Animation and Transparency
Animated AVIF Files
AVIF supports animation sequences. During conversion to JPEG, you can extract the key frame or create multiple JPEG files from the sequence.
Alpha Channel Transparency
AVIF transparency must be handled by choosing an appropriate background color or creating a matte composite for JPEG output.

Troubleshooting AVIF to JPEG Conversion
🔧 Common Issues & Expert Solutions:
Issue: Colors appear washed out or oversaturated
Solution: Check color space conversion settings. AVIF may use wide gamut (P3/Rec.2020). Apply proper tone mapping and gamut reduction algorithms.
Issue: HDR content loses detail in highlights/shadows
Solution: Use advanced tone mapping techniques. Consider multiple exposure blending or local adaptation algorithms for better detail retention.
Issue: Conversion process is very slow
Solution: AVIF decoding is computationally intensive. Use hardware acceleration when available or consider batch processing during off-peak hours.
Issue: File sizes much larger than expected
Solution: This is normal - AVIF's superior compression means JPEG will be significantly larger. Optimize JPEG quality settings and consider progressive encoding.
Frequently Asked Questions
Q: Will I lose quality converting AVIF to JPEG?
With proper conversion settings (90%+ quality), visual quality loss is minimal. However, some advanced AVIF features like 10-bit color depth cannot be preserved in JPEG format.
Q: Why are my JPEG files so much larger than AVIF?
AVIF uses next-generation compression that's 50-90% more efficient than JPEG. The larger JPEG size is the trade-off for universal compatibility across all devices and platforms.
Q: Should I convert all my AVIF images to JPEG?
Not necessarily. Consider a hybrid approach: use AVIF for modern browsers with JPEG fallbacks, or convert only when targeting platforms that don't support AVIF yet.
Q: Can I convert animated AVIF files to JPEG?
JPEG doesn't support animation, so you'll get a single frame (usually the first or key frame). For animation, consider converting to animated formats like GIF or creating a video file.
